
Gil Kléber
Membros-
Total de itens
93 -
Registro em
-
Última visita
Tudo que Gil Kléber postou
-
Problemas ao tentar exportar um relatório para XLS
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
eita... quando faço um bd em branco, crio uma tabela, um relatorio e exporto, vai.. mas no bd do meu irmão não.. tentei hoje ainda a manhã inteirinha... :o( -
Ola pessoal! Após um tempo longe, estou voltando com uma questão.... Meu irmão desenvolveu um banco de dados, e na hora de tentarmos executar uma rotina que exporta pra XLS e envia por email, deu erro 2587. Dai, descobri que na verdade, nem manualmente, estamos conseguindo exportar pra XLS. PDF vai, RTF vai.. apenas XLS que não tem jeito. Dai criei um BD em branco, criei uma tabela, um relatorio e exportei. Foi. Importei pra esse BD o bd do meu irmão, e não foi. O que poderia ser? Até verifiquei as referências, mas estão iguais... http://rapidshare.com/files/405590436/sancol.rar link pra download pra quem quiser ver... meu irmão colocou umas barras de ferramentas que deixaram de funcioar quando apaguei todos os elementos do BD pra diminuir o tamanho. Então abram segurando SHIFT e tentem exportar o relatorio ALUNO pra XLS. Abraços a todos!
-
(Resolvido) Verificar se um form está aberto
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
Perfeito! -
(Resolvido) Verificar se um form está aberto
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
MrMALJ, estou enfrentando um pequeno probleminha com o código que me enviou anteriormente. ele funciona perfeitamente pra detectar objetos aberto. No entanto, me peguei em uma situação, onde preciso detectar um objeto aberto, porém, oculto. Como proceder nessa situação? -
Estou fazendo um teste com criterios de datas, e no entanto, a caixa de texto está ficando em branco. Existe pagamento pra essa data... alguém saberia o que pode ser? Me.txt1 = DSum("vlpagto", "TotalRecebimentos2", "[dtPagto]=#12/04/2010#")
-
Olá pessoal. Preciso mais uma vez da ajuda valiosa de vocês... É o seguinte: Preciso recuperar o valor total de recebimentos da empresa no mês passado, daí estou fazendo o seguinte num campo não acoplado de um relatório: Os criterios devem ser: todos os pagamentos em que o destino seja diferente que LUIS e a data de pagamento sejam do mês passado. =DSoma("[vlPagto]";"totalRecebimentos";"[Destino]<>'Luis' E Mês([dtPagto])-1") dá sempre #erro Será que alguém poderia me ajudar? Abraços sinceramente agradecidos!!!!
-
(Resolvido) Verificar se um form está aberto
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
Mr., funcionou PERFEITAMENTE!!! Muito obrigado mesmo!!! -
Olá pessoal! Uma dúvida que acho que pra vocês é simples... Como faço pra verificar via VBA se o form FORM1 está aberto. Se sim, faça isso, se não, faça aquilo? Obrigado pela ajuda!! Abraços!!
-
(Resolvido) Formatar função NZ e Relatorio em Colunas
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
Opa MrMALJ, eu consegui resolver. A duvida era como manter junto o cabecalho do registro, num relatorio com 2 colunas... Pessoal, depois de muito pesquisar, eu achei um artigo que discreve exatamente como fazer... http://support.microsoft.com/kb/209006/EN-US/ No meu caso, coloquei M=18 (9 registros em cada coluna) Grande abraço a todos e obrigado pela ajuda! -
(Resolvido) Formatar função NZ e Relatorio em Colunas
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
Olha MrMalj, funcionou o lance da virgula! Muito obrigado mesmo!!! agora, como posso fazer pra manter o cabeçalho e os detalhes do relatório, juntos na mesma página ou na mesma seção, quando dividido em 2 colunas? Grande abraço! -
(Resolvido) Formatar função NZ e Relatorio em Colunas
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
Amigão, eu já coloquei. O formato da caixa de texto está como MOEDA... e quanto à segunda questão? alguma ideia? -
Bom dia e feliz páscoa a todos!! Amigos, tenho 2 dúvidas, que já faz um tempo que tento resolver sozinho, pesquisei na net, mas mesmo assim, não consigo nem a pau.. A primeira é assim. Tenho uma consulta CONSULTA 1, que me retorna o valor total dos pedidos, o tota de pagamentos. Ela alimenta um relatorio. RELATORIO 1. Ele tem os campos: CLIENTE TOTAL PEDIDOS TOTAL PAGO SALDO (DIFERENÇA DE PEDIDO E PAGO) Pra quando o cliente não tiver pago nada ainda, eu coloquei na consulta a seguinte formula: totalpago:Nz([total_pago];0) Otimo.. ele me retorna 0 quando é nulo e o valor real quando não é nulo. Só que, no relatorio, ao invés de aparecer: R$ 0,00 em formato de moeda, aparece apenas 0 ao invés de R$ 150,00 aparece 150 apanas.. já formatei a caixa de texto como moeda no relatorio, na própria consulta tb, em propriedades do campo, mas NADA... alguém pode me ajudar??? Agora, a segunda dúvida.. consegui colocar pra aparecer em 2 colunas. Como eu faço pra ele não separar os detalhes do cabeçalho de um registro? Tipo, aparece o cabeçalho no final da coluna da esquerda e os detalhes na coluna da direita.. queria que se mantivessem junto. E inclusive, tem horas que o detalhe nem aparece.. se perde em algum lugar... Não sei se consegui ser claro nessa ultima parte, mas mesmo assim, estou enviando o link do PDF que gerei.. Reparem no cliente LABORATÓRIO TAVARES MOTTA.. os detalhes dele, sumiu! Abraços a todos!!! Link pra download do PDF http://www.easy-share.com/1909753588/Relat...FinanceiroGeral (2).rar
-
Olá amigos do Forum. Espero que possam me ajudar mais uma vez em mais uma questão... Tenho um relatório que me diz os detalhes de todas as chamadas telefonicas feitas pelas secretárias. Cada chamada tem um campo STATUS. No rodapé do relatório, criei um campo que me conta o total de chamdas, um outro que me conta o total que tem status=MARCADO, outro status=DESISTIU, e queria outro que mostrasse o total de todos que não nem iguais a MARCADO nem DESISTIU... eu tentei assim, mas tá dando erro... =DContar("[idchamada]";"qtdChamadasOrcamento";"[status]<>'desistiu' E [status]<>'marcado'") alguém saberia onde está o erro? Agradecido a todos! Grande abraço!
-
(Resolvido) Consulta com critério em formulário
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
Olá pessoal. Bom, DESCOBRI! O problema era que no critério da consulta, estava [Forms]![formRelatorios]![pagador], então tentei algo que funcionou. Na verdade, faltava algo pra fazer o * funcionar.... então coloquei como [Forms]![formRelatorios]![pagador] e funcionou!!!! o VBA ficou assim: Private Sub moldCustos2_AfterUpdate() If Me.moldCustos2 = 1 Then Me.pagador = "Cesar" ElseIf Me.moldCustos2 = 2 Then Me.pagador = "Luís" ElseIf Me.moldCustos2 = 3 Then Me.pagador = "Empresa" Else Me.pagador = "*" End If End Sub Abraços!!! -
Olá pessoal. Bom dia a todos! Bom, recorrendo mais uma vez ao conhecimento alheio superior ao meu, rsrsrs, é o seguinte: Tenho um form, com uma Moldura: MOLDCUSTOS2 com 4 opções: - Cesar - Luís - Empresa - Total um Botão ABRIR_FORMULÁRIO e uma caixa de texto PAGADOR, que armazena um determinado valor dependendo da opção selecionada, através do seguinte código: Private Sub moldCustos2_AfterUpdate() If Me.moldCustos2 = 1 Then Me.pagador = "Cesar" ElseIf Me.moldCustos2 = 2 Then Me.pagador = "Luís" ElseIf Me.moldCustos2 = 3 Then Me.pagador = "Empresa" Else me.pagador = "*" End If End Sub Essa caixa de texto é usada como critério na consulta que alimenta o relatorio (quem pagou as contas no mês? Cesar, Luis, Empresa ou todos?) O lance é, está funcionando com a opção 1, 2 e 3. Só que a 4, que seria TOTAL, eu gostaria que o conteúdo da caixa de texto, funcionasse como critério vazio, pra ele me retornar as contas pagas por todos! Tipo, como se não tivesse nenhum critério relacionado. Tentei: Me.pagador = "*" Me.pagador = All Me.pagador = " " isnull (me.pagador) Nada... O relatório vem em branco. Os outros funcionam direito. Só essa opção que não Espero que possam me ajudar. Irei usar isso em várias outras situações.... Grande abraço!
-
pode me dizer como se faz? na verdade, eu não estou sabendo explicar direito... a dúvida é apenas a seguinte: Tem como eu chamar um evento diferente do que estou usando? Tipo, estou no evento DEPOIS DE ATUALIZAR do SUBFORM e quero que depois de uma condição verdadeira, ele chame o procedimento NO ATUAL do Form 1. É possivel?
-
Olá pessoal. To com uma pequena dúvida.. seguinte: Tenho o form FORM1 com os campos VALOR_PEDIDO, TOTAL PAGO E SALDO e o subform SUBFORM1 com os campos IDPRODUTO e QUANTIDADE No evento NO ATUAL do FORM1 eu atribuo uns valores recuperados de umas consultas... e no evento DEPOIS DE ATUALIZAR do campo QUANTIDADE eu efetuo uns calculos O lance é... como eu faço, pra chamar no evendo DEPOIS DE ATUALIZAR do campo QUANTIDADE o mesmo evento de NO ATUAL do Form 1? ----------------------------- NO ATUAL, ele executa umas consultas e vai atribuindo os valores aos campos descritos acima.. são caixas de textos independentes... dai, os valores só se atualizam, quando eu abro novamente o form. Eu queria que atualizassem assim que eu mudar os detalhes dos pedidos no subform... Não sei se fui muito claro.. mas tentei algo assim call form_current() mas dá erro.. alguém me ajuda?
-
(Resolvido) Pesquisa por palavras em caixa de listagem
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
Nossa.. você pode me chamar do que quiser.. eu não tinha visto que o código era armazenado na caixa de texto (texto9). Depois de ver sua explicação que eu reparei. dai foi fácil! ficou assim: With CodeContextObject DoCmd.OpenForm "frmCadastroCliente", acNormal, "", "[idCliente]=" & .Texto9, , acDialog End With Muito Obrigado MESMO Leandro! Felicidades! -
(Resolvido) Pesquisa por palavras em caixa de listagem
pergunta respondeu ao Gil Kléber de Gil Kléber em Access
M.MALJ, eu não sei se me exliquei dieito. O form é assim. Tem uma caixa de texto, onde você digita o criterio pra pesquisa (iniciais do nome, parte do meio do nome... ) e uma caixa de listagem no meio onde aparecem os resultados da pesquisa, só que, essa caixa de listagem vem divida em 2 colunas (IDCliente e Nome), mas isso é feito através de código. O que eu precisava é armazenar o código da coluna 0 em uma variável e quando der 2 cliques, usar esse valor como critério pra abrir o form de cadastro desse mesmo cliente. Será que consegui não complica muito a explicação? Bom dia leandro... Eu abri o download que me indicou mas não entendi. De repepente você se enganou no link. Ali só tem 1 form principal e outro fom que abre quando clica no botão pra adicionar filhos do mesmo pai. De que forma acha que isso iria me ajudar? -
Tentei adaptar o exemplo de localizar registros attravés de caixa de listagem (você digita G, e aparecem os noms Gilberto, ermeneGildo... por ai) disponibilizado pelo Leandro Abbade em seu site. Adaptei pra o meu caso: Tabela TBCLIENTE, com campo IDCLIENTE, NOME Consigo fazer a pesquisa e aparecerem os nomes dos clientes direitinho. Só que, eu queria que quando clicasse 2 vezes no nome (ou no botão exibir), abrisse o formulario FRM_CADASTRO_CLIENTE já no cadastro dele (de acordo com o campo IDCLIENTE). Tentei fazer algo assim: DoCmd.OpenForm "frmCadastroCliente\", acNormal, "", "[idCliente]=" & .idCliente, , acDialog Mas dá erro.. percebi que o código do cliente fica armazenado numa Variant (strNome) na Function PREENCHERLISTA, mas parece que quando termina, ele limpa a memoria.. não sei. Até tentei DoCmd.OpenForm "frmCadastroCliente", acNormal, "", "[idCliente]=" & strNome(I, 0), , acDialog mas ele diz tb que tá vazia, algo assim.. será que poderia me ajudar? estou enviando o arquivo em anexo! Link pro arquivo http://rapidshare.de/files/49103505/Localizar_Gil.rar.html Abraços a todos!
-
Olá pessoal. Adaptei esse código pra minha necessidade, e percebi que está funcionando quando eu converto pra versão 2003. Quando uso o mesmo código no Access 2007, dá o seguinte erro: 3219 'operação inválida Eu converti pra versão 2003 pra postar aqui e pra minha surpresa, FUNCIONOU: então, aqui está o código: Private Sub combo_BeforeUpdate(Cancel As Integer) Dim Rst As Recordset, strCli As String 'Abre o recordset do tipo Table. Set Rst = CurrentDb.OpenRecordset("tblCentral", _ dbOpenTable) strCli = Me.NumGeral If Not Rst.EOF Then MsgBox "Registro cadastrado na tabela! Preencha os dados novamente.", vbCritical, "Registro..." Cancel = True Me.Undo 'Else 'MsgBox "Registro não encontrado" End If Set Rst = Nothing End Sub Obrigado pela ajuda pessoal! Abração!
-
ai está, o link postado em outro site de upload de arquivos... obrigado pela força galera. http://rapidshare.de/files/49058463/Relatorio_Zeros.rar.html
-
Mr MALJ, aí está, postei em outro site.. se puder me ajudar ficarei muito grato! Grande abraço! http://rapidshare.de/files/49058453/BD_Gil.rar.html
-
Não entendi direito porque o tópico ficou como (resolvido) e nem porque o Leandro me mandou esse link. Acho que confundiu os meus 2 tópicos. Vou postar o BD em outro site de upload que seja mais facil como me foi sugerido e já posto o link aqui.
-
Amigão... entendi o que você fez.. funcionou o preenchimento com 0's, mas apareceu outro problema... - Não consigo formatar como moeda esse campo no relatório nem a pau... Estou postanto o BD se puder me ajudar novamente... Como eu faço pra o valor do saldo devedor (Total pago - total pedido) <0 não ficar entre parênteses e sim com o sinal '-' e em vermelho quando for (<0) e azul (>0)? espero não estar abusando da sua boa vontade... grande abraço! http://www.megaupload.com/?d=CQ2ADXIQ